Today, where information is constantly being shared and transmitted, ensuring the security of our data has become paramount. Encryption plays a vital role in safeguarding sensitive information from unauthorized access. In this comprehensive guide, we will unravel the intricacies of encryption, its importance in data security, and its role in protecting against cyber threats. Let's dive into the world of encryption and discover how it keeps our data safe.
Decoding Encryption: Your Essential Guide to Data Security
In the digital age, encryption is your best defense against cyber threats. This guide simplifies the complex world of encryption, making it accessible for everyone.
by Maricor Bunal
May 31, 2023
Understanding Encryption
At its core, encryption is the process of converting readable data, known as plaintext, into an unreadable format, called ciphertext. It ensures that even if an unauthorized person gains access to the encrypted data, they won't be able to decipher it without the proper decryption key. In simpler terms, encryption jumbles up the data, making it incomprehensible to anyone except those with authorized access. This provides an added layer of security, especially when sensitive information is transmitted over networks or stored on devices.
The Importance of Encryption
In an era where cyber threats and data breaches have become commonplace, encryption acts as a powerful shield against unauthorized access and data manipulation. Statistics reveal that in 2022 alone, there were over 1,000 reported data breaches, exposing billions of records worldwide. Encryption helps mitigate the impact of such incidents by rendering stolen data useless to attackers. By employing encryption, organizations can minimize the risk of financial loss, reputational damage, and legal consequences associated with data breaches.
With more and more of our lives happening online, encryption helps protect our personal data, such as passwords, bank account details, and private messages, from falling into the wrong hands. Imagine sending a private message to a friend. Without encryption, anyone who intercepts that message could read it and invade your privacy. But with encryption, your message becomes a secret code that only your friend can understand. It ensures that only authorized individuals with the right decryption key can access and understand your sensitive information.
Encryption is also crucial for businesses and organizations. It helps protect customer data, trade secrets, and other confidential information from hackers and cybercriminals. By encrypting data, organizations can reduce the risk of data breaches and safeguard their reputation.
The Mechanics of Encryption
To understand encryption better, let's explore the encryption process.
The Encryption Process
In the encryption process, the plaintext is converted into ciphertext using an encryption algorithm and an encryption key. The encryption algorithm performs mathematical operations on the plaintext, scrambling it into an encrypted form. The resulting ciphertext appears as a seemingly random sequence of characters.
For example, let's say we have a plaintext message: "Hello, how are you?" To encrypt this message, we apply an encryption algorithm and an encryption key. The encryption algorithm processes the plaintext according to a specific set of rules, transforming it into ciphertext. The resulting ciphertext might look something like this: "Ejdksb, gske dksj zwq?"
The encryption key is a critical component in the encryption process. It is a unique value that determines how the encryption algorithm operates. Without the correct encryption key, it is virtually impossible to decrypt the ciphertext and retrieve the original plaintext.
The Decryption Process
Decryption is the reverse process of encryption. It involves converting ciphertext back into plaintext using the corresponding decryption key. Just as the encryption key is necessary for encryption, the decryption key is essential for decryption.
To decrypt the ciphertext we generated earlier ("Ejdksb, gske dksj zwq?"), we apply the decryption algorithm with the correct decryption key. The decryption algorithm reverses the encryption process, undoing the mathematical operations applied during encryption. As a result, the ciphertext is transformed back into its original plaintext form: "Hello, how are you?"
It is important to note that using an incorrect decryption key will lead to unsuccessful decryption. The decryption algorithm relies on the specific decryption key that corresponds to the encryption key used during encryption. Using the wrong key will produce garbled or nonsensical results.
Encryption for Dummies
For those new to encryption, let's simplify the concept further. Think of encryption as a secret language. Imagine you have a message you want to share with a friend, but you don't want anyone else to understand it. By using encryption, you convert the message into a secret code, making it indecipherable to unauthorized individuals. Only your friend, who possesses the secret code (decryption key), can understand the message and convert it back into its original form.
Encryption and decryption work together to protect information during transmission or storage. By using encryption, sensitive data becomes secure and unreadable to unauthorized parties. Decryption allows authorized individuals to unlock and access the data when needed. Understanding encryption and decryption helps us appreciate the importance of data security.
Types and Examples of Encryption
When it comes to encryption, there are two primary types: symmetric encryption and asymmetric encryption. Let's explore each type and delve into some examples to understand their applications and functionalities.
Symmetric Encryption
Symmetric encryption, also known as secret-key encryption, involves the use of a single key for both the encryption and decryption processes. The same key is used to convert plaintext into ciphertext and vice versa. This type of encryption is relatively fast and efficient, making it suitable for securing data at rest, such as stored files or hard drives.
In symmetric encryption, the key must be kept confidential because anyone with access to the key can decrypt the data. Popular symmetric encryption algorithms include the Advanced Encryption Standard (AES) and the Data Encryption Standard (DES). These algorithms use complex mathematical functions to transform data into an unreadable form.
An example of symmetric encryption in action is when you encrypt a file on your computer using software like 7-Zip or WinRAR. These tools allow you to specify a password that serves as the encryption key. Once encrypted, only someone with the correct password can decrypt and access the contents of the file.
Asymmetric Encryption
Asymmetric encryption, also known as public-key encryption, involves the use of a pair of keys: a public key and a private key. The public key is freely available to anyone, while the private key must be kept confidential. Data encrypted with the public key can only be decrypted with the corresponding private key and vice versa.
Asymmetric encryption is particularly useful for secure communication, digital signatures, and key exchanges. It provides a higher level of security compared to symmetric encryption, but it is also computationally more intensive.
One of the most widely used asymmetric encryption algorithms is the RSA (Rivest-Shamir-Adleman) algorithm. In RSA, the encryption key is the public key, while the decryption key is the private key. Another example of asymmetric encryption is the Elliptic Curve Cryptography (ECC) algorithm, which offers similar security with shorter key lengths, making it more efficient for resource-constrained devices.
Real-world Encryption Examples
Encryption is widely employed in various real-world applications to ensure the security and privacy of sensitive data. Let's explore some practical examples:
• Secure Communication: Messaging apps like Signal and WhatsApp use end-to-end encryption to protect the privacy of users' messages. This means that only the intended recipients can read the messages, as they hold the corresponding private keys. This prevents eavesdropping or interception by unauthorized parties.
• Financial Transactions: When you make an online purchase and enter your credit card information, encryption ensures the secure transmission of your sensitive data to the merchant's server. Secure protocols like Transport Layer Security (TLS) or Secure Sockets Layer (SSL) encrypt the data, safeguarding it from interception and unauthorized access.
• Virtual Private Networks (VPNs): VPNs use encryption to create secure tunnels between your device and the VPN server. This protects your internet traffic from being monitored or intercepted by third parties, enhancing your online privacy and security.
The Role of Encryption in Cybersecurity
In the realm of cybersecurity, encryption plays a pivotal role in safeguarding data from unauthorized access and maintaining its integrity. Let's explore how encryption is utilized in cybersecurity and understand its significance in protecting sensitive information.
• Data Protection: One of the primary goals of cybersecurity is to protect data from being compromised or accessed by unauthorized individuals. Encryption serves as a powerful defense mechanism for achieving this goal. By encrypting data, organizations ensure that even if a breach occurs, the stolen information remains unreadable and unusable to attackers.
• Preventing Unauthorized Access: Encryption acts as a strong deterrent against unauthorized access to sensitive data. It ensures that only authorized individuals with the correct decryption key can access and decipher the information. This is particularly crucial for data transmitted over networks or stored on devices.
• Enhancing Trust and Confidentiality: Encryption plays a crucial role in establishing trust between individuals, organizations, and customers. In an era where privacy concerns are prominent, encryption ensures that confidential information shared between parties remains private and protected.
Encryption is a fundamental component of cybersecurity, providing robust protection for sensitive data. By utilizing encryption, organizations can protect data from unauthorized access, comply with regulations, and enhance trust in an increasingly digital world. Embracing encryption as a standard security practice is essential to safeguarding valuable information and maintaining data integrity.
Benefits of Encryption
In the realm of cybersecurity, encryption plays a pivotal role in safeguarding data from unauthorized access and maintaining its integrity. Let's explore how encryption is utilized in cybersecurity and understand its significance in protecting sensitive information. The benefits of encryption include:
• Data Protection: Encryption acts as a robust shield, protecting sensitive data from unauthorized access. In the event of a data breach, encrypted information remains incomprehensible to attackers, minimizing the potential damage and mitigating the risk of identity theft or fraud.
• Privacy and Confidentiality: Encryption ensures that personal and confidential information remains private, both during storage and transmission. This is crucial for maintaining trust between individuals, organizations, and customers, especially in industries handling sensitive data, such as healthcare, finance, and legal sectors.
• Compliance with Regulations: Many industries and jurisdictions have regulations and compliance requirements regarding data protection and privacy. Encryption plays a vital role in meeting these standards, helping organizations avoid legal ramifications and potential fines associated with non-compliance.
Final words
As discussed, encryption is the process of converting readable data into an unreadable format to protect it from unauthorized access. It involves the use of encryption algorithms and keys to transform plaintext into ciphertext, which can only be decrypted with the corresponding decryption key. Encryption safeguards data during transmission, storage, and at rest, ensuring privacy, confidentiality, and data integrity.
As we navigate an increasingly interconnected and digital world, understanding encryption and its role in data security is essential. By implementing strong encryption practices and staying informed about the latest encryption technologies, individuals and organizations can fortify their defenses against cyber threats and safeguard sensitive information.
To learn more about cybersecurity and safeguarding your online presence, check out Geonode's comprehensive guides and offers.